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Possibilità di forzatura BASEURL #1475

Open
loviuz opened this issue May 16, 2024 · 0 comments
Open

Possibilità di forzatura BASEURL #1475

loviuz opened this issue May 16, 2024 · 0 comments
Labels
miglioria Proposte di miglioramenti nuovi contributori Modifiche semplici, per chiunque voglia provare ad ambientarsi con il progetto

Comments

@loviuz
Copy link
Contributor

loviuz commented May 16, 2024

L'attributo App::$baseurl viene valorizzato automaticamente da:

https://github.com/devcode-it/openstamanager/blob/master/src/App.php#L154

$baseurl = (isHTTPS(true) ? 'https' : 'http').'://'.$_SERVER['HTTP_HOST'].$rootdir;

Andrebbe resa possibile una forzatura dal file config.inc.php in modo che, se presente, sovrascriva questo attributo.

Un esempio di problema accade quando c'è, per esempio, PHP che gira su server apache e c'è in mezzo un proxy, per cui PHP legge solo l'IP locale del server apache locale e invece di https://mioindirizzo.it calcola http://192.168.x.y (o altro indirizzo privato).

Il problema sorge, per esempio, nel plugin Presentazioni bancarie poiché, se il BASEURL non è corretto, i file CBI o XML da scaricare non avranno l'URL corretta.

@loviuz loviuz added miglioria Proposte di miglioramenti nuovi contributori Modifiche semplici, per chiunque voglia provare ad ambientarsi con il progetto labels May 16,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
miglioria Proposte di miglioramenti nuovi contributori Modifiche semplici, per chiunque voglia provare ad ambientarsi con il progetto
Projects
None yet
Development

No branches or pull requests

1 participant